But the reverse has happened with Pokemon Go, a free smartphone game that has soared to the top of the download charts: It has sent people into streets and parks, onto shores and even out to sea in a kayak in the week since it was released. The game --- in which players try to capture exotic monsters from Pokemon, the Japanese cartoon franchise --- uses a combination of average technologies built into smartphones, including location tracking and cameras, to motivate individuals to see public landmarks, seeking virtual loot and collectible characters that they strive to catch.

Boon Sheridan, a resident of Holyoke, Mass., has seen the action directly. His home, a converted gable-roofed church that once attracted worshipers, had without his knowledge been designated a Pokemon "gym," a place where players who reach Level 5 in the game must go to train their Pokemon characters. In the last week, as the game became the most downloaded and top grossing app, he's been wondering the best way to describe to neighbors all the people who congregated on the sidewalk and pulled up at strange hours.

Apart from offering Pokemon Go players a hub to charge their quick-emptying batteries, the SMB market around the AR app craze is pulling out all sorts of stops in every which location. It all begins with Lures. Pokemon Go players pick up lures generally as things during gameplay and when leveling up, but buying Entice Modules is about as powerful and immediate a source of hyperlocal marketing as a business could ask for. One Bait Module costs 100 Pokcoins, and a pack of eight Bait Modules costs 680 Pokcoins. The coins themselves you can buy with real money and 100 of them cost only 99 cents. That is 99 cents for 30 minutes' worth of assured customer traffic. You can also purchase Pokcoins in allotments all the way up to 14,500 for $99.99, so a business could possibly establish a Entice every half hour on the hour for the duration of its whole shop hours. Pokemon began as a Japanese Nintendo game in 1996 for Gameboy and then found in America in 1998. It's a role-playing game, and you control the protagonist---originally called Red---who's on a quest to capture all 150 pocket monsters (Pokemon) by throwing Poke Balls at them. This is apparently scientific field research to catalog every Pokemon for the protagonist's mentor, a professor. Along the way, this main character cares for and strengthens his Pokemon by combating with other Pokemon trainers, an arch nemesis, some evil criminals, and the leaders of Pokemon training centers called gyms. Thus. Many. There have been seven generations of the main game, which has evolved as Nintendo's portable gaming consoles have transformed. After the original games for Game Boy and Game Boy Color, Nintendo consistently released more for Game Boy Advance, Nintendo DS, and Nintendo 3DS. These releases came to every handful of years. Other games have depicted the Pokemon universe as well, including the classic Nintendo 64 games Pokemon Snatch and Pokemon Stadium, and more recently games for Wii, WiiWare, and Wii U. It never actually ends with Pokemon, and at this time, the universe houses way more than 150 monsters. Presently, there are 721.
